CA 2484065

The invention concerns a compound of the formula (I); wherein Ring A is heterocyclyl; m is 0-4 and each R1 is a group such as hydroxy, halo, trifluoromethyl and cyano; Ring B is ring such as thienyl, thiadiazolyl, thiazolyl, pyrimidyl, pyrazinyl, pyridazinyl and pyridyl; R2 is halo and n is 0-2; and each R4 is a group such as hydroxy, halo, trifluoromethyl and cyano; p is 0-4; and R3 is amino or hydroxy; or pharmaceutically-acceptable salts or in-vivo-hydrolysable ester or amide thereof; processes for their preparation, pharmaceutical compositions containing them and their use in the treatment of diseases or medical condions mediated by histone deacetylase.
